site stats

Mars mips commands

Web43 rows · Step 1. Load the service number in register $v0. Step 2. Load argument values, if any, in $a0, $a1, ... Intro Settings Syscalls IDE Debugging Command Tools History Limitations Except… Intro Settings Syscalls IDE Debugging Command Tools History Limitations Except… Starting with Mars 4.4, raw text segment contents can also be displayed. Content… http://courses.missouristate.edu/KenVollmar/MARS/Help/MarsHelpCommand.html

Multiprogramming and custom system calls in Mips

WebMIPS Assembly Language Guide MIPS is an example of a Reduced Instruction Set Computer (RISC) which was designed for easy instruction pipelining. MIPS has a “Load/Store” architecture since all instructions (other than the load and store instructions) must use register operands. MIPS has 32 32-bit “general purpose” registers ($0, $1, $2 ... WebBefore you start churning out MIPS unit language encipher, you need to first obtain a high good Integrated Development Environment. That can help to compile and execute your MIPS assembly language code. The software that I would recommend this purpose will the MARS (MIPS Assembler and Runtime Simulator). houston zoo feast with the beast 2022 https://ticoniq.com

mips · GitHub Topics · GitHub

WebBased on the choice made by the user, create branch structures to perform the commands and print the result #4. Exit the program .data prompt1: .asciiz "Enter the first number: " prompt2: .asciiz "Enter the second number: " menu: .asciiz "Enter the number associated with the operation you want performed: 1 => add, 2 => subtract or 3 => multiply: " WebMar 6, 2024 · There are 5 different ways the CPU can access the memory in MIPS. Register-only. registers for all source and destination operands (R-Type uses it) Immediate … Web• MIPS addresses sequential memory addresses, but not in “words” – Addresses are in Bytes instead – MIPS words must start at addresses that are multiples of 4 – Called an alignment restriction 4/19/18 Matni, CS64, Sp18 14 4/19/18 Matni, CS64, Sp18 15 This is found on your MIPS Reference Card ... houston zoo beastly brunch

MIPS Instruction Set — ECS Networking - University of the Pacific

Category:MARS MIPS simulator - Missouri State University

Tags:Mars mips commands

Mars mips commands

MARS 4.5 help contents - Missouri State University

WebApr 8, 2024 · The following is a list of the standard MIPS instructions that are implemented as pseudoinstructions: abs blt bgt ble neg negu not bge li la move sge sgt Branch Pseudoinstructions Branch if less than (blt) The blt instruction compares 2 registers, treating them as signed integers, and takes a branch if one register is less than another. WebMARS(M IPS Assembler and Runtime Simulator) An IDE for MIPS Assembly Language Programming. MARS is a lightweight interactive development environment (IDE) for …

Mars mips commands

Did you know?

WebMARS, the M ips A ssembly and R untime S imulator, will assemble and simulate the execution of MIPS assembly language programs. It can be used either from a command line or through its integrated development environment (IDE). MARS is written in Java and requires at least Release 1.5 of the J2SE Java Runtime Environment (JRE) to work. WebSep 1, 2024 · GitHub - aeris170/MARS-Theme-Engine: It's all coming back into focus! aeris170 / MARS-Theme-Engine Public master 2 branches 2 tags Go to file Code aeris170 Add Arch Linux on platforms, add links to linux distros' download pages ad48d04 on Sep 24, 2024 30 commits .settings Add editor themening capabilities (very crude) Fixes #2 3 …

WebThe MIPS SW command has the following instruction signature: sw, $source, offset($destination) where: sw is the command; $destination is the register in which to save the value; offset is the memory offset; $source is the base address. This command instructs the CPU to take whatever value is stored at memory location $source

Web1 MIPS Instruction Set Arithmetic Instructions Instruction Example Meaning Comments add add $1,$2,$3 $1=$2+$3 subtract sub $1,$2,$3 $1=$2-$3 add immediate addi $1,$2,100 $1=$2+100 "Immediate" means a constant number add unsigned addu $1,$2,$3 $1=$2+$3 Values are treated as unsigned integers, not two's complement integers WebThe MIPS program writes to memory locations which serve as registers for simulated devices. Supports keyboard input and a simulated character-oriented display. Click the tool's Help button for more details. A new Tool, the Instruction Counter, …

WebJan 16, 2024 · 1 While there's no way within Mars to explicitly set the scaling, if you have a high dpi display and have everything in Windows scaled up, Windows' built-in compatibility …

WebAs you use this manual, consult the following book(s): • RISCompiler and C Programmer’s Guide (Order number CMP-01-DOC) • MIPS RISC Architecture (Order number SYS-02-DOC) • MIPS RISC/os Programmer’s Reference Manual (ROS-01-DOC) • MIPS RISC/os User’s Reference Manual (ROS-02-DOC) About This Book vi Assembly Language Programmer’s … houston youth jazzWebIn order to use this instruction, you must first supply the appropriate arguments in registers $v0, $a0-$a1, or $f12, depending on the specific call desired. (In other words, not all registers are used by all system calls). The syscall will return the result value (if any) in register $v0 (integers) or $f0 (floating-point). houston zip codes on mapWebTutorial materials MARS feature map-- screenshots with primary MARS features MARS tutorial -- 20 pg. handout in three phases Demo assembly program: Fibonacci.asm Demo … houston zip code area mapWebOct 30, 2014 · MARS (MIPS Assembler and Runtime Simulator) ... The command-line provides the ability to assemble and execute a program from a command interpreter. On the other hand, the graphical interface of ... houston zine festWebJan 15, 2024 · Move your mouse to the magnifier icon (the 2nd icon from the left) on win 10 task bar. Type Configure Java Hover your mouse over that "Configure Java" app and click to start the Java Control Panel Click on Java tab on top. Click on View button to open up another panel window. houston zoo camera liveWebMay 3, 2024 · Command Processor build using the MIPS assembly language, assembled using the MARS tool from Missouri State. mips assembly Updated on Jul 18, 2024 Assembly celenacphillips / MIPS-U_of_SC_2015-2016 Star 0 Code Issues Pull requests I took this class in my sophomore year at the University of South Carolina. This is the code I had to write. houston zoo discount membershipWebVideo này nằm trong chuỗi video về MIPS - MARS ( kiến trúc máy tính) Hôm nay mình làm video này để hướng dẫn cho các bạn các lệnh so sánh trong Mars Mips#mip... houston youth football league